In an try and “reset” the connection of Vice President Kamala Harris with the crypto sector, the “Crypto For Harris” marketing campaign convened a digital city corridor that featured a litany of Democratic heavyweights and tech influencers. Regardless of these efforts, the occasion, which was designed to articulate and promote a possible Harris-led “crypto reset,” largely missed the mark in rallying business help, in line with a FOX Enterprise report.
The digital convention, which lasted almost 90 minutes, was attended by key Democratic figures together with Senate Majority Chief Chuck Schumer (D-New York), Senators Debbie Stabenow (D-Michigan) and Kirsten Gillibrand (D-New York), together with California Congressman Adam Schiff. Mark Cuban, a widely known pro-crypto tech entrepreneur was additionally in attendance. Nevertheless, notably absent was Vice President Harris herself, a spot that didn’t go unnoticed by the members.
Crypto Trade Doesn’t Purchase The ‘Reset’
Greater than 1,000 people reportedly streamed the occasion dwell, however suggestions gathered from X paints an image of dissatisfaction. Feedback primarily centered across the absence of direct communication from Harris relating to her views and insurance policies on crypto.
Senate Majority Chief Schumer tried to bridge this hole by advocating for balanced laws. He emphasised the significance of fostering innovation whereas instituting “widespread sense guardrails.” Schumer warned of the dangers of inaction, suggesting that the shortage of US regulation might push the business to relocate to international locations with even much less oversight. His remarks had been well-intentioned however appeared to fall wanting assuaging the attendees’ considerations concerning the broader Democratic stance on crypto
Suggestions from business insiders revealed a mixture of disappointment and unmet expectations. “I hoped to listen to about Harris’s crypto coverage and for the Democrats to deal with how they’re going to repair the problem of corporations being de-banked,” acknowledged Caitlin Lengthy, CEO of Custodia Financial institution, highlighting a vital business challenge nonetheless being pushed by Democrats.
Jake Brukhman, founder and CEO of funding agency CoinFund, critiqued the occasion’s format, which he felt didn’t facilitate an precise change of views as one would possibly anticipate from a city corridor. “I believed a city corridor was for listening to individuals’s opinion, you recognize, individuals within the city. As a substitute we received a number of lectures of the members’ views of crypto and the place it ought to go politically,” he remarked.
The occasion’s effectiveness was unfavorably in comparison with efforts by GOP presidential nominee Donald Trump, who has been vocal about his intention to implement a lighter regulatory framework for the business.
Tyler Winklevoss expressed his discontent with the city corridor’s format and Harris’s absence, tweeting, “Pre-recorded movies. Studying from scripts. Harris a no-show at her personal occasion. What a clown present,” signaling a profound dissatisfaction that might sway business help in the direction of Republican candidates.
David Bailey, CEO of Bitcoin Journal and organizer of the Bitcoin convention, wrote by way of X: “On daily basis Kamala Harris ignores the general public inquiry and her donors in regard to her crypto coverage ‘reset’, she’s delivering the loudest message potential wanting placing it in a press launch: she plans to f*ck us.”
